Display Port monitor could support kinds of mode which indicate
in monitor edid, not just one single display resolution which
defined in panel or devivetree property display timing.

Note: Gustavo Padovan try to remove the controller and phy
power on function in bind time at bellow commit:
        drm/exynos: do not start enabling DP at bind() phase

But for now driver need to read edid message in .get_modes()
function, so controller must be inited in bind time, so we
need to add controller init back.
